Alright, so for those in our community who might not be familiar with your business, can you tell us more?
My journey into the world of leatherwork began unexpectedly during the upheaval of the COVID-19 pandemic. While the world seemed to pause, I found myself with a newfound stretch of time at home, away from my usual routine in the IT industry. Seeking a creative outlet, I decided to craft a leather gift for my wife. As my hands worked the material, shaping and molding it into something beautiful and functional, I discovered a passion I never knew I had. The process was both therapeutic and exhilarating, a welcome escape from the anxieties of the time, and the satisfaction of creating something tangible and lasting was deeply rewarding.

That first project ignited a spark that quickly turned into a flame. I delved deeper into the craft, eager to learn new techniques and explore the endless possibilities of leather. What started as a pandemic pastime soon blossomed into a full-fledged passion, leading me to where I am today. Now, I find immense joy in transforming high-quality leather into unique, handcrafted pieces that tell a story and bring joy to others. It’s a testament to the unexpected paths life can take and the hidden talents that can emerge during times of change.

What sets me apart is my commitment to creating a truly unique buying experience for my clients, providing exceptional customer service and going an extra mile to letting my clients hand-pick every ingredient. I am not just selling leather belts, handbags and wallets, I am creating a personalized experience, a lasting partnership that is bound to last a lifetime.

Getting to where I am today wasn’t easy. I started in my garage with limited resources, faced setbacks in the early days, had to learn new skills quickly. Some of my biggest challenges were finding ethically sourced leathers, ensuring that they comes from responsible and sustainable sources. Other challenges included mastering of intricate techniques, cultivating precision and attention to detail, marketing and reaching my customers.

Putting my customers first was a core value that guided me through every challenge. Personalized service and custom orders remained a top priority.

Let’s say your best friend was visiting the area and you wanted to show them the best time ever. Where would you take them? Give us a little itinerary – say it was a week long trip, where would you eat, drink, visit, hang out, etc.
Ah, a week-long visit with my best friend? This calls for an epic adventure showcasing the best of what my area has to offer! Since I’m currently in Calabasas, California, get ready for a mix of Hollywood glamour, natural beauty, and delicious food.

Day 1:

Morning: Hike to the Wisdom Tree for panoramic views of the city and a unique perspective on the Hollywood sign.
Afternoon: Explore the Getty Center, a stunning museum with incredible art and architecture, plus those breathtaking gardens.
Evening: Dinner at Nobu Malibu, savoring fresh sushi with ocean views, followed by cocktails at the swanky Soho House West Hollywood.

Day 2:

Morning: Coffee and pastries at Alfred Coffee {Melrose Place} – a classic LA experience.
Afternoon: Immerse ourselves in movie magic with the Warner Bros. Studio Tour Hollywood.
Evening: Catch a live show at the iconic Troubadour in West Hollywood – a legendary music venue.

Day 3:

Morning: Head to Venice Beach for people-watching, street performers, and that unmistakable SoCal vibe. Rent bikes and cruise the boardwalk.
Afternoon: Lunch at Gjelina, a Venice institution known for its delicious pizzas and farm-to-table cuisine.
Evening: Sunset drinks at the High Rooftop Lounge at Hotel Erwin, with panoramic views of the Pacific Ocean.

Day 4:

Morning: Explore Griffith Observatory, learn about space, and enjoy more incredible city views.
Afternoon: Picnic lunch and relaxation at the Hollywood Forever Cemetery, a surprisingly peaceful and beautiful spot.
Evening: Dinner and drinks in Downtown LA’s Arts District, maybe catch a show at the Walt Disney Concert Hall.

Day 5:

Morning: Hit the shops on Rodeo Drive in Beverly Hills, window-shopping and soaking up the luxury.
Afternoon: Relax and recharge with a spa day at a luxurious spot like The Spa at the Beverly Hills Hotel.
Evening: Fine dining experience at Spago, Wolfgang Puck’s legendary restaurant.

Day 6:

Morning: Day trip to Malibu! Hike in the Santa Monica Mountains, explore El Matador State Beach with its dramatic rock formations.
Afternoon: Seafood lunch with oceanfront views at Malibu Farm Pier Cafe.
Evening: Bonfire on the beach (if permitted) with s’mores and stargazing.

Day 7:

Morning: Farewell brunch at Republique, a beautiful restaurant with a delicious menu.
Afternoon: Last-minute souvenir shopping at The Grove, a charming outdoor mall.
Evening: A final farewell dinner at a rooftop restaurant with stunning city views, reminiscing about our amazing week.
